Police patrol attacked in Ingushetia, four injured

A police patrol came under fire in the Sunzha district

NAZRAN, June 30 (Itar-Tass) - Four police were injured in Ingushetia on Saturday evening.

A police patrol came under fire in the Sunzha district, between the villages of Chemulga and Arshty, at 21:40 Moscow time.

“A police patrol tried to stop a suspect for an identity check. At that moment an unidentified attacker fired a grenade launcher from a nearby shelter,” the press service of the republican Interior Ministry said.

Four police were shell-shocked. An investigation is in progress.
